(PRESS RELEASE) FRANKFURT, 3-Jul-2025 — /EuropaWire/ — Deutsche Bank’s Trust and Securities Services (TSS) has once again asserted its dominance in the Asia Pacific by capturing a host of accolades at The Asset Triple A Sustainable Investing Awards 2025. Leading the charge, Anand Rengarajan—Head of Sales for TSS across Asia Pacific, Middle East & Africa—was honored as “Custodian Banker of the Year,” recognizing his trailblazing leadership in broadening Deutsche Bank’s asset servicing footprint and his forward-thinking adoption of technology and innovation to meet evolving client demands.

Under the direction of Daniel Clark, Head of TSS for APAC & MEA and Global Head of Depositary Receipts, Deutsche Bank accumulated an impressive 33 awards. These included “Best in Corporate Trust,” 11 country-specific trophies, and seven “Mandate of the Year” distinctions. India maintained its exceptional streak by winning “Best Domestic Custody” for the 16th year running, Sri Lanka claimed “Best Fund Administrator – Retail Funds” for the 11th consecutive year, and Malaysia retained “Best Domestic Custodian” for the eighth straight year. In Depositary Receipts, Deutsche Bank’s team secured the “Best DR Mandate” award for the 12th time since 2013.
